Kirkey Racing Fabrication have been developing their own Full Containment seat for quite sometime now, and unveiled it at the 2011 PRI show. “It’s been about a one year process with a lot of time and effort, the R&D was phenomenal,” explained Kevin Derochie of Kirkey Seats.

The seat comes with the very important SFI safety certification and includes the following features:

  • SFI 45.2 Certified head surround
  • Fire retardant cover and foam padding
  • head surround is adjustable vertically and horizontally
  • easy installation with multiple bottom mounting locations, and pre-installed rear mounts
  • Weight 45.6lbs with cover

Kirkey is known throughout the racing industry for providing a very safe seat, all while keeping the costs very affordable for the grassroots racer. They’ve been able to accomplish this with their latest full containment seat. The seat retails for $2,250 with optional features like adjustable leg separator and leg extensions. “2250 is a very reasonable price especially when you consider that seat is SFI certified,” Explained Derochie.
